Pratia pedunculata 'County Park'
Pratia pedunculata 'County Park'
Blue Star Creeper
Vivid azure-blue flowers cover a dark green, spreading mat of foliage from spring through fall. It's excellent when used around stepping stones and pavers, or as edging. (Perennial)
